    • @skhochay
      @skhochay 6 месяцев назад

      @@thefadshow is your manual called for Type type IV ATF? or it called for DEXTRON III-IV ? , because what you got is not DEXTRON ! Type IV is different
      till 2002 LX and LC is using DEXTRON III
      2003 - 2007 is Type-IV
      2008+ is ATF WS
